A New Configuration for Cast Bearing Support from the Work Roll as Part of a Thick Sheet Rolling Mill
Journal Title: Analele Universitatii "Dunarea de Jos" din Galati. Fascicula IX, Metalurgie si Stiinta Materialelor - Year 2011, Vol 34, Issue 2
Abstract
In this work is made an optimization of configuration for casting bearing support of backup rolls, with Finite Element Method. This program is used for configuration of parts or subassemblies realized from cast iron. The deformation and displacement of bearing support are configured by using the “Finite Elements Method”. In this study is shown too, an approval on the behavior of bearing support material (hardness, resistance and elongation).
